th:text不会解析html,
用th:utext会解析html,在页面中显示相应的样式
1、例如
student.name=</br>学生姓名
<td th:text="${'测试' + student.name}"></td>
<td th:utext="${'测试' + student.name}"></td>
使用th:text的结果为: 测试</br>学生姓名
使用th:utext的结果为:
测试
学生姓名
本文介绍了Thymeleaf模板引擎中th:text和th:utext的使用差异。th:text会直接显示HTML代码,而th:utext会解析并展示HTML内容。通过示例展示了它们在处理包含HTML标签的数据时的不同效果,帮助开发者理解何时选择合适的属性来呈现页面元素。
th:text不会解析html,
用th:utext会解析html,在页面中显示相应的样式
1、例如
student.name=</br>学生姓名
<td th:text="${'测试' + student.name}"></td>
<td th:utext="${'测试' + student.name}"></td>
使用th:text的结果为: 测试</br>学生姓名
使用th:utext的结果为:
测试
学生姓名

被折叠的 条评论
为什么被折叠?